  • Two NATO Airborne Warning and Control System (AWACS) aircraft deployed to Lithuania to monitor the skies over eastern Europe, the first of these arriving at Siauliai Air Base on 28 September 2023, with the other following

  • NATO has selected the E-7A to replace its ageing Sentries. How six E-7As will replace 14 E-3As remains an unanswered question

  • The NATO E-3As are flown and operated by multinational crews. The aircraft deployed to Lithuania were manned by personnel from Czechia, Denmark, Germany, the Netherlands, Turkey, and the United States

  • L3Harris showed off this model of its G6500-based CAEW at the recent Dubai Air Show. The configuration is unusual in dispensing with the usual dorsal antenna array, which significantly reduces drag. The Saab and L3 offerings are, in some respects, a generation ahead of the E-7, yet neither seems to have been seriously considered

  • Though the combination of CAEW mission kit and the Global 6500 airframe is new, both elements of the new aircraft are tried and tested - the Global 6500 being in widespread service, while the G550-based CAEW has amassed considerable experience with Israel, Italy and Singapore

  • Like Saab, L3Harris used a configuration developed for the RoKAF's AEW requirement as the basis of its offer to NATO. The aircraft takes the radar and mission systems from the G550-based CAEW and 'ports' them across to a Global 6500 airframe, resulting in a long range, long endurance, high performance platform with a full 360° field of regard

  • The E-7 is neither "the only known military-off-the-shelf/non-developmental system currently capable of fulfilling the strategic commands' essential operational requirements and key performance parameters," nor is it the only option "available for delivery within the timeframe required." These were, however, presented as the reasons that the E-7 had been selected

  • The E-7 combines an Open Mission Systems (OMS)-compliant battle management command and control (BMC2) system and an advanced, wide-band active electronically scanned array to produce a compelling AEW aircraft

  • A Boeing E-7A in formation with MQ-28 Ghost Bat Collaborative Combat Aircraft. Many believe that the future of AEW will rely on large numbers of unmanned platforms carrying radar, perhaps feeding data back to a manned platform, or perhaps direct to the ground

  • The E-7A has AESA arrays in a dorsal 'Top Hat' fairing, rather then a rotating mechanically scanned antenna in a rotodome like the E-3A. Fore and aft coverage is provided (with reduced range) by so-called 'Endfire' antennas in the 'surfboard' on the top of the fairing

  • The Saab air-to-air optimised WatchEye configuration, which mounts X-band AESA radars in the belly and in the tailcone to provide a 360° radar field of regard, is lacking in aircraft for the UAE and Sweden

  • Saab flew the fifth GlobalEye on November 23, 2023, marking the fifth successful first flights in a period of just five years, and confirming Saab's ability to deliver the most modern AEW&C solution available in the market, and to do so at pace. The fourth GlobalEye had flown on April 3, 2023

  • Saab offered the same configuration to NATO as it is offering in South Korea. The aircraft replaces the undernose EO/IR package and belly-mounted surface search radar with new forward- and rearward-looking X-band AESA radars. This fit, known as WatchEye, gives GlobalEye a 360° field of regard
